We have a well-designed, up-to-date lab with Grifols analysers in blood transfusion, blood track and Contronics temperature monitoring system. In haematology and coagulation we have Sysmex XNs and ACL TOPS. For quality management we use Q-Pulse system. We are also in the process of upgrading our existing LIMS system (winpath enterprise).

You will enjoy a varied range of responsibilities from maintaining the quality management system and UKAS accreditation, training of less experienced members of staff, validating and authorising results and most importantly providing quality service for our patients.
You will be expected toresolvecomplex equipment or process problems and performmanual, semi-automated and fully automated laboratory investigations, including specialist investigations, within defined service area accurately and efficiently.
You willparticipatein the day to day management of stock control and usage. This may include maintaining Blood Transfusion and Haematology stock levels and records and monitor usage to ensure efficient use where appropriate.

We are ESNEFT and we provide hospital and community health services to almost one million people across east Suffolk and north Essex. Our dedicated staff deliver care from acute hospitals in Colchester and Ipswich, community hospitals, surgeries, community clinics and in patients' own homes.
We are the largest NHS organisation in East Anglia, employing more than 12,000 staff.
